Q: Why won’t My Mac charge when I plug it in overnight?
A: Charging slows automatically after a full charge to preserve battery life. If your Mac signals power-off during this phase, it likely reflects adaptive charging settings, not a fault.
Q: Does using a third-party charger affect charging?
A: While Apple certifies specific adapters for safe use, using non-original or damaged cables can reduce efficiency or trigger safety cutoffs—especially in extended usage scenarios.
Q: Could low battery lifespan explain charge issues?
A: Yes. Over time, battery health degrades, reducing effective charge retention and detection accuracy—common with older devices. Regular diagnostics help identify battery wear.
Q: Is my Mac’s power adapter still valid?
A: Older adapters may not meet updated power standards or voltage output. Apple periodically refreshes compatible hardware, making older chargers less reliable.
